    Dense Breast Tissue a Major Risk Factor for Breast Cancer

    By: Tom Cruse | 20/01/2007 | Health
    According to an article recently published in the New England Journal of Medicine, women with extensively dense breast tissue as revealed by mammography have a significantly increased risk of developing breast cancer compared to women with less dense breast tissue. Furthermore, cancer among women with dense breast tissue is much harder to detect on mammography film than cancer among women with less dense breast tissue.
